The candidate’s primary role will be a Civil Project Engineer, capable of working independently and as part of a team, collaborating with project clients and consultants. The role requires professionalism, client focus, and the ability to manage multiple tasks and projects. The position seeks experience in designing infrastructure and site development and planning across multiple civil engineering project types and sizes. The ideal candidate will have strong communication skills, be resourceful and flexible, and be able to delegate and collaborate within cross‑functional teams. Responsibilities

Lead the planning, design, and execution of civil engineering projects (e.g., data collection, feasibility, zoning compliance, grading, stormwater management, utilities, roadways and parking, exterior lighting, erosion & sediment control, etc.). Manage project timelines, budgets, and deliverables from concept through construction. Coordinate with surveyors, architects, planners, jurisdictions of authority, and environmental consultants/agencies. Prepare construction documents (CDs, plans/details) in AutoCAD and prepare technical specifications. Assist clients with development permits and project compliance. Communicate design recommendations to clients, project team members, and bidders/contractors during presentations and meetings. Serve as the primary point of contact for clients, consultants, and regulatory or permitting agencies. Prepare, review, and coordinate construction documents, technical reports, and permit applications to satisfy project requirements. Work independently or lead a project team to design and detail civil engineering needs, ensuring accuracy and adherence to quality control/assurance standards. Ensure compliance with local, state, and federal regulations and engineering standards for civil engineering and site planning. Participate in onsite observations and interaction with clients and contractors during design and construction phases. Represent the firm in meetings/hearings with clients, municipalities, and public agencies. Support business development through proposal writing and client presentations. Stay current with new design and analysis technologies, software, and construction standards through continuing education and research. Perform civil design calculations, analysis, and assessments following office documentation standards. Qualifications and Experience

Minimum Qualifications: Bachelor of Science in Civil/Environmental Engineering or related field. Plan to take or have passed the Fundamentals of Engineering exam. Three (3) to seven (7) years of civil engineering experience. Familiarity with common civil analysis and design software (HydroCAD, SewerCAD, WaterCAD, HEC-RAS, HEC-HMS, OpenFlows, InfoDrainage, Civil 3D, ArcGIS, etc.). Proficiency in AutoCAD. Licensed Professional Engineer is preferred but not required. This is an in‑office full‑time position. Preferred: Site planning and land‑use development; grading, utility, and drainage plans; stormwater management modeling and reports. Stormwater pollution prevention plans and erosion & sediment control plans. Pressure and gravity distribution systems (stormwater, water, wastewater); pump stations and pump curves. Exterior lighting and photometric plans; roadway and parking design; development permits and zoning compliance. Vehicle/truck maneuvering diagrams; field measurements and surveyor coordination. Familiarity with geotechnical reports, soil assessments, and related analyses; familiarity with property documents (easements, deeds, ROWs). Location
